Understanding the Basics of Hotel Towel Materials
Before delving into the details of machine - washability, it's crucial to comprehend the materials commonly used in the production of hotel towels. Most high - end hotel towels are crafted from cotton, especially Egyptian cotton which is well - known for its long fibers, softness, and durability. Other materials like bamboo, microfiber, and blends may also be used for specific purposes.
Cotton towels are generally a great choice for hotels because they are absorbent, breathable, and can withstand regular washing. Egyptian cotton, in particular, can endure multiple washes without losing its texture or quality, making it an ideal option for hotel use. On the contrary, bamboo towels, while eco - friendly and soft, may require more delicate care during machine washing due to their relatively lower durability compared to cotton. Microfiber towels are highly absorbent and quick - drying, but they can be static - prone and may need special detergents to clean properly.
Factors Affecting Machine - Washability of Hotel Towels
1. Fabric Quality
The quality of the fabric plays a pivotal role in determining whether a towel can be machine - washed regularly. High - quality towels, such as those made from long - staple cotton, have better tensile strength and are less likely to fray or pill during the washing process. 2. Thread Count
The thread count of a towel is another important factor. A higher thread count often indicates a denser and more durable fabric. Typically, towels with a thread count of 400 or above are better equipped to handle machine washing. Machine - Washing Guidelines for Hotel Towels
1. Sorting
Before loading the towels into the washing machine, it's essential to sort them by color and fabric type. This helps prevent color bleeding and ensures that each type of towel receives the appropriate care. White and light - colored towels should be washed separately from dark - colored ones.
2. Detergent Selection
Choose a high - quality detergent that is suitable for the towel fabric. Avoid using harsh detergents that contain bleach or optical brighteners, as they can damage the towel fibers over time. For cotton towels, a mild, pH - neutral detergent is usually the best choice.
3. Wash Cycle
Select an appropriate wash cycle based on the towel's fabric and level of soiling. For general cleaning of cotton towels, a normal or regular cycle with warm water is suitable. However, for towels with special finishes or lighter fabrics, a gentle cycle with cold water is recommended.
4. Rinse and Spin Cycles
Ensure that the towels are thoroughly rinsed to remove all traces of detergent. A longer rinse cycle may be necessary, especially for heavily soiled towels. The spin cycle should be set at an appropriate speed to avoid excessive wrinkling or damage to the towels.
5. Drying
After washing, the towels can be dried in a dryer on a low to medium heat setting. Overdrying can cause the towels to become stiff and brittle. Alternatively, towels can be air - dried, which is a more eco - friendly option and can help preserve the fabric's softness.

Challenges and Solutions in Machine - Washing Hotel Towels
1. Fading
One of the common challenges in machine - washing hotel towels is fading. To prevent this, use color - safe detergents and avoid exposing the towels to direct sunlight during drying.
2. Shrinkage
Some towels may shrink after machine washing. This can be minimized by washing the towels in cold water and drying them on a low - heat setting.
3. Pilling
Pilling occurs when the towel fibers break and form small balls on the surface. To reduce pilling, turn the towels inside out before washing and avoid washing them with abrasive items.
